这里是文章模块栏目内容页
mysql求前两位小数(mysql保留两位小数字段类型)

导读:

在进行数据处理时,我们经常需要对数字进行精度控制。而MySQL中提供了求前两位小数的方法,可以方便地实现这一需求。本文将介绍如何使用MySQL求前两位小数,并给出示例代码。

1. 使用ROUND函数

ROUND函数是MySQL中的一个常用函数,可以用于四舍五入、向上取整、向下取整等操作。在求前两位小数时,我们可以通过ROUND函数来实现。具体方法如下:

SELECT ROUND(数字, 2) FROM 表名;

其中,数字为需要进行精度控制的字段名或值,2表示保留两位小数。例如,如果我们想要对表中的price字段保留两位小数,可以使用以下语句:

SELECT ROUND(price, 2) FROM goods;

2. 使用FORMAT函数

除了ROUND函数外,MySQL还提供了FORMAT函数来实现精度控制。该函数的语法如下:

SELECT FORMAT(数字, 2) FROM 表名;

其中,数字为需要进行精度控制的字段名或值,2表示保留两位小数。例如,如果我们想要对表中的salary字段保留两位小数,可以使用以下语句:

SELECT FORMAT(salary, 2) FROM employees;

总结:

本文介绍了在MySQL中如何求前两位小数,主要介绍了ROUND和FORMAT两个函数的使用方法。通过这两种方法,可以方便地实现对数字的精度控制,满足我们在数据处理中的需求。